ABOUT THE COMPANY

Compound Growth Marketing (CGM) is a marketing consultancy designed to help growing companies scale to $100M+ in revenue by building sustainable demand generation systems. 

CGM develops strategy and implementation plans that help clients grow by analyzing & optimizing three key areas:  Deal Volume, Deal Process, and Actionable Insights.  Improvements in each of the areas compound on one another - leading to sustainable growth.  The outcome is a personalized Predictable Demand System™ that is tailored to each client’s resources, ambitions, and unique brand. The purpose of our Predictable Demand System™ is to generate new opportunities, put them through a repeatable system for qualifying and closing deals, then gather the insights to inform strategic decisions as you continue to invest in your vision for growth.  We have a track record of driving measurable results and best-in-class multi channel marketing solutions.

About the Role

We are looking for someone with experience in developing and executing paid social strategy and media management. Our team is very passionate and invested in driving revenue growth for our clients! We bring a unique perspective to our work because we are not career consultants, we've been in-house and dealt with sales & marketing teams and understand the need for quality leads, process and optimization of tech. This is a fully remote, 40 hour/week position.

Responsibilities

  • Lead the strategy and execution of paid social campaigns across multiple clients, including but not limited to account strategy development, setup, and overall campaign management
  • Must have experience working directly in social platforms managing paid campaigns including but not limited to: LinkedIn, Meta (Facebook, Instagram), TikTok, Twitter/X, etc.
  • Monitor campaign performance, including owning budget pacing
  • Build and establish client relationships by acting as the lead day-to-day contact for client communication, running client meetings, statuses, and presentations.
  • Proactively identify areas of opportunity to improve efficiency and present data-driven recommendations that improve current marketing and business practices
  • Use statistical analysis to draw conclusions about marketing campaign performance, and provide insights and recommendations
  • Ability to consistently perform under pressure in a fast-paced environment as an individual on a team
  • Proven ability to manage multiple projects, drive hard to completion, and deliver effective results
  • Maintain and update paid social campaigns and overall marketing reporting 
  • Ability to use and recommend social management software like Sprout and Falcon.io is a plus
  • Multi-touchpoint attribution measurement experience is also a plus
Requirements
  • Bachelor’s degree required
  • 3+ years of paid social experience
  • Prior experience managing budgets on LinkedIn, Facebook, Tiktok, Instagram, Twitter, Etc for clients
  • Experience analyzing paid campaign results and developing insights/recommendations/optimizations
  • In-depth experience managing campaigns within (but not limited to): LinkedIn, Meta (Facebook/Instagram), Pinterest, TikTok, Snapchat, Twitter
  • Experience managing budgets against a defined target goal on CPL, CAC, ROAS
  • B2B experience is a plus with understanding of sales lifecycle stages
  • Experience with HubSpot is a plus
  • Experience providing creative direction on social channels while working with design teams to fully execute
  • Experience with social media A/B testing
  • Advanced computer skills, proven proficiency in Excel, PowerPoint and Google Docs

What you need to know about the Charlotte Tech Scene

Ranked among the hottest tech cities in 2024 by CompTIA, Charlotte is quickly cementing its place as a major U.S. tech hub. Home to more than 90,000 tech workers, the city’s ecosystem is primed for continued growth, fueled by billions in annual funding from heavyweights like Microsoft and RevTech Labs, which has created thousands of fintech jobs and made the city a go-to for tech pros looking for their next big opportunity.

Key Facts About Charlotte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 90,859; 6.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lowe’s, Bank of America, TIAA, Microsoft, Honeywell
  • Key Industries: Fintech, artificial intelligence, cybersecurity, cloud computing, e-commerce
  • Funding Landscape: $3.1 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(CED)
  • Notable Investors: Microsoft, Google, Falfurrias Management Partners, RevTech Labs Foundation
  • Research Centers and Universities: University of North Carolina at Charlotte, Northeastern University, North Carolina Research Campus
